Job Summary
Performs a variety of clerical accounting activities such as preparing invoices, reviewing statements, and processing vouchers for payment. Ensures timely and accurate processing. Responds to questions from vendors, team members and business units about invoices and expenses.
Job Duties and Responsibilities
  • Prepares, records, verifies, analyzes and reports accounts payable/accounts receivable transactions.
  • Reconciles bills, checks balances, follows up on discrepancies, and maintains vendor files and communicates with vendors.
  • Maintains paperless files and folders per data entry procedures and indexes scanned invoice images.
  • Assigns transaction codes to documents; ensures documents being processed are included in the appropriate accounting period.
  • Analyzes and verifies internal consistency, completeness, and arithmetic accuracy of account documents and makes adjustments.
